Output 186f283cd1e2ee0489cc3da73098975e43eef038b863f75780dd46f0aaad1a0f:0

value
21200000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 778e223e6b359d5aea1e6b8be7520370440d120a OP_EQUAL
address
MJoJutHpZQPt5qJbYSg9HEa1sDF7RLBUcC
transaction
186f283cd1e2ee0489cc3da73098975e43eef038b863f75780dd46f0aaad1a0f
spent
true